House Leveling in Broward County, FL
House leveling services involve the process of restoring a home's foundation to a proper, even position. This service is commonly requested for properties experiencing uneven floors, cracks in walls, or other signs of shifting and settling. Projects can range from minor adjustments to complete foundation lifts, ensuring the stability and safety of the structure. Homeowners typically want to understand the methods used, the scope of work required, and how the process may impact their property, including any necessary repairs to interior or exterior elements.
Before requesting house leveling, property owners should assess the extent of foundation issues and consider any visible signs of movement or damage. It’s important to gather information about the type of foundation, the history of settling, and potential underlying causes such as soil conditions. Understanding these factors can help determine the most appropriate approach and ensure that the project addresses the root of the problem, promoting long-term stability and peace of mind.

Common House Leveling Jobs
Foundation leveling - stabilizes and restores a home's foundation to prevent further settling.
Slab jacking - raises sunken concrete slabs to improve safety and appearance.
Pier and beam leveling - adjusts and supports piers to correct uneven floors and structural issues.
Mudjacking - fills and lifts sunken concrete using a slurry mixture for a smooth surface.
Structural reinforcement - strengthens compromised foundations to ensure long-term stability.
Post-settlement repair - addresses foundation shifts caused by soil movement or moisture changes.
House Leveling Questions
What causes a house to need leveling? Foundation settlement, soil movement, or moisture issues can lead to uneven floors and structural shifts requiring leveling.
How can I tell if my house needs leveling? Signs include cracked walls, uneven flooring, sticking doors or windows, and visible gaps around the foundation.
What types of projects typically require house leveling? Common projects include correcting uneven slabs, addressing foundation settling, and stabilizing structures after shifting.
What should property owners consider before choosing house leveling services? It's important to assess the extent of the unevenness and ensure the work addresses underlying issues for long-term stability.
